im supposed to be picking up some dry live rock today..just curious if i should be cautious of sticking it in my running aquarium. i would "cook" the rock but dont have the assets and i live in a small apartment..
 
ive added small amounts with no problems. depends how much dead organic stuff is in the rock. is there a reason why you are wanting more rock?
 
Just make sure you rinse it good in case there is any dried up debris and dead stuff in the holes. I am in the process of adding dead previously live rock I got from someone. There is probably a couple hundred pounds. I add like 3 or 4 pieces ever 2-4 weeks. How long has your rock been dead?
 
red- i have a 34g solana, i have 16 pounds in it now and it just doesnt look full enough to me...paul- i have no idea how long yet, i will get in touch with the guy later and ask him...would it be cool to scrub the pieces with a toothbrush?
 
nolen, that is actually what I did. I scrubbed it with a small brush and kept rinsing it to make sure I got everything off I could. The rock I got had actually been sitting for about 3 or 4 years in this guys garage in cardboard boxes. How much do you plan on adding?
